
What are LIGHT Sources?
Research special LIGHT Sources to generate them in your spaceship. Whenever you collect a LIGHT Source LIGHT gets created. Start gathering LIGHT with small Sources and grow to the biggest objects in space!
Research Certificates
Generate a LIGHT Source a certain number to unlock precious Research Certificates! Each certificate gives you access to new research possibilities.
